Description and Table of Contents
Description
Each report in the "Industrial Review" series aims to provide information on industrial and economic performance and prospects of a developing country. The source of each report, UNIDO, is in the position of being able to gather information that is not available to any independent editorial source. The "Pakistan" report includes the following: analyzes the structure and performance of the manufacturing sector in terms of value added, output, investment, employment and international trade; examines performance, trends and prospects for 5-10 key branches of industry with good investment prospects; reviews industrial policies and strategies with special emphasis on foreign investment policies and opportunities, transnational co-operation policies, and science and technology policies; surveys macroeconomic policy, economic structure recent ecomic trends and prospects; and provides appendices of investment information and economic data.
